The Jewish Studies, Education & Communal Leadership (M.A.) at Towson University Maryland is designed for those aspiring to become scholars and professional leaders within the Jewish community. This interdisciplinary postgraduate program integrates critical areas such as Biblical Civilizations, Rabbinic Literature, Jewish History, and Jewish Thought, alongside essential leadership and management skills. You will explore the rich tapestry of Jewish tradition, history, and contemporary issues, preparing you to address the evolving needs of Jewish institutions and educational settings with expertise and insight.
This full-time, on-campus Master of Arts degree is typically completed over two years, offering you a comprehensive learning experience. You will choose between two specialized tracks: Jewish Studies, focusing on in-depth academic scholarship, or Leadership in Jewish Education and Communal Services, which includes a supervised Jewish Communal Service Practicum and Internship for practical, on-the-job training. You will graduate with the advanced knowledge and practical skills necessary to excel in roles such as educators, community organizers, and institutional leaders within the Jewish world.
